The first step in this journey was understanding user behavior on a granular level. AI algorithms could track every click, scroll, and hover, compiling vast amounts of data that offered insights into user preferences. For instance, if a user frequently clicked on articles about travel, the website could prioritize travel-related content. This level of understanding allowed designers to create a more engaging and relevant user experience. It was like having a digital concierge that knew exactly what the visitor wanted before they even asked.
Machine learning played a crucial role in this transformation. By analyzing patterns in user behavior, machine learning models could predict future actions and preferences. This predictive capability enabled websites to offer personalized recommendations, much like how streaming services suggest movies or shows you might like based on your viewing history. In the context of web design, this meant that the layout, content, and even functionalities of a website could evolve to meet the needs of individual users. The more data the AI gathered, the smarter and more accurate it became.
Dynamic content personalization became a game-changer. By leveraging AI, websites could serve different content to different users based on their interests and behaviors. For example, a news website could display local news for one user and international headlines for another, all in real-time. This dynamic approach ensured that users always found something relevant and engaging, keeping them on the site longer and increasing the likelihood of repeat visits.
Adaptive layouts and design further enhanced the user experience. AI could analyze how users interacted with different design elements and adjust the layout accordingly. If a user seemed to prefer a minimalist design with fewer distractions, the website would adapt to show a cleaner, more streamlined interface. On the other hand, if another user responded better to a more vibrant and interactive design, the AI would adjust the layout to match. This level of adaptability ensured that each user had a unique, personalized experience that catered to their preferences.
One of the most significant advantages of AI in web development was the automation of routine tasks. Coding, for instance, could be expedited through AI-powered code generators that wrote clean, efficient code based on design inputs. This automation freed up developers to focus on more complex and creative aspects of the project. Similarly, AI could handle layout adjustments by analyzing user interactions and making real-time changes. This level of automation not only sped up the development process but also ensured higher quality and consistency in the final product.
A/B testing, a crucial component of optimizing user experience, also benefited from AI. Traditional A/B testing methods could be time-consuming and required significant manual effort to set up and analyze. With AI, multiple variations could be tested simultaneously, and the results could be analyzed in real-time. AI algorithms could quickly identify the most effective design elements and layouts, allowing designers to implement changes with confidence. This efficient approach to A/B testing ensured that websites continuously evolved to meet user needs and preferences.
One of the most exciting developments on the horizon is emotional AI. By analyzing facial expressions, voice tones, and even physiological signals, AI could gauge a user's emotional state and adjust the website experience to match. For instance, if a user seems stressed, the website could switch to a calming color palette and offer content aimed at relaxation and stress relief. This level of emotional intelligence would create a deeply personalized and empathetic user experience, forging a stronger connection between the user and the website.
Generative design is another frontier that holds immense potential. Using AI, websites could generate new design elements and layouts based on user feedback and emerging trends. This dynamic approach would ensure that websites remain fresh and relevant, continuously evolving to meet the needs and preferences of users. Designers would have a powerful tool at their disposal, allowing them to experiment with innovative ideas and create truly unique digital experiences. Generative design could lead to a new era of creativity and innovation in web design, pushing the boundaries of what is possible.
